I've purchased the 2004 TL on October 2003. Since the very beginning, the car would constantly vibrate at higher speeds (primarily at 55+mph). Took the car to the dealer for wheel alignment and balancing. The problem didn't go away. Six months later, Acura replaced my bridgstone tires with a new re-fromulated tires. As a result, the vibration felt at higher speeds weren't as severe (though still present). After driving for a month, the same level of vibrations at higher speeds returned. I've been attempting to resolve the issue with my dealer and Acura for 8 months now, but as of today, no resolution has been forthcoming. Vibrations felt at 55+mph, is a serious safety issue and I believe Acura should be more proactive in resolving this matter.
